Accident Report Detail
Accident Summary Nr: 97038.015 - Employee's right thigh is lacerated by chain saw

Abstract: At 2:30 p.m. on July 5, 2017, an employee was assigned to clear brush as a puller for the chain saw operator. The employee's normal work duties are assisting the chain saw operator by clearing brush and other vegetation. The chain saw was a Stihl 24 inch chainsaw. The employee was seriously injured when he lost his balance and straddled the chainsaw. The employee was positioned on top of steep elevated terrain with a 58% grade drop off. Another sawyer / puller team had started their way down the steep grade to clear brush. The chainsaw teams were leap frogging each other due to the limited working area and the slope of the hill. There was limited secure footing on the downward sloping ledge and the employee lost his balance falling in the direction of the sloping ground toward the chain saw operator. He was transported to the hospital and kept on life support until he was pronounced dead.
